Shelbyville waltzed into their match on Friday with three straight wins... but they left with four. Everything went their way against the San Augustine Wolves as they made off with a 39-17 win. Given the Dragons' advantage in MaxPreps' Texas football rankings (they are ranked 328th, while the Wolves are ranked 739th), the result wasn't entirely unexpected.
Leading Shelbyville to victory were Ronnie Williams and Dj Barnes. Williams gained 162 total yards and four touchdowns, while Barnes threw for 233 yards and two touchdowns while completing 72% of his passes. Barnes' rushing production has been exceptional recently as that marked his fourth straight game with at least 100 rushing yards.
Shelbyville pushed their record up to 7-1 with the victory, which was their fifth straight at home dating back to last season. As for San Augustine, they are on a three-game losing streak that has dropped them down to 3-5.
Both teams will have to hit the road in their upcoming games. Shelbyville will venture away from home to challenge Joaquin at 7:30 p.m. on Thursday. Shelbyville knows how to get points on the board -- the squad has finished with 31 points or more in their past eight matchups -- so hopefully Joaquin likes a good challenge. As for San Augustine, they are taking a road trip to square off against Hemphill at 7:30 p.m. on Friday. San Augustine is facing Hemphill at the right time seeing as Hemphill is stuck on a three-game losing streak.
